**Action item: undo/redo in Sketchline editor.** Last week's incident: undo stack corrupted after a paste-then-group sequence, forcing three users on the Varnholt pilot to lose work. Root cause: redo buffer not invalidated on branching edits. Fix shipped Tuesday. Remaining work: cap stack memory, debounce snapshot capture, and coalesce rapid drag events into single entries. Owner: Brenna, due next sprint. We tuned the coalescing window and stack limits against replay traces from the pilot. Current values are below.

limits module of taweg-kaguf:
QUOTAS = {
    "holael": 2,
    "wenath": 1,
    "ralath": 2,
    "ulaath": 2,
}

## Configuration

Pennon gates canary promotion on three rules: error-rate delta under 0.5%, p99 latency within 10% of baseline, and a minimum soak of 20 minutes. Override windows via PENNON_SOAK_MINUTES. Gating decisions are signed and posted to the release ledger, so the gatekeeper credential must be present before the first canary slice ships. Set it in the deploy environment file on the line immediately below this sentence.

env line for fajop-taguf: VAULT_KEY20=82a8caa7b14c704c3638

Management Meeting Minutes — Board Copy

Attendees reviewed the term sheet received from Ostreline Partners. Valuation terms were deemed acceptable; the board-observer clause was flagged for negotiation. Counsel will return comments within ten days. A revised draft is expected before the next session. Directors should note the confidential summary appended below.

board note of kadug-tawig: Only 5 of the 100 pilot accounts renewed Oliath, so a churn review is set for April 15.